      I’ve made a commitment to myself to get fit before I reach the age of fifty.  I was topping 205 pounds at 5’1” tall and doing a lot of emotional eating. As a psychiatric nurse who often counsels people with addictions I could see both the irony and the hypocrisy.  So far I’ve lost 8 pounds, two shirt sizes and two pant sizes.  I’ve been avoiding concentrated sweets and low value carbohydrates. I found out about a month into my new program that I started just in time as I had all the markers for pre-diabetes.  Join me in my journey to health!
